Transaction 03879ae72861f88a17230b616c0c2baba13bb66bb48e455c323bfa0be6a215aa

2 Input
2 Outputs
  • 03879ae72861f88a17230b616c0c2baba13bb66bb48e455c323bfa0be6a215aa:0
  • value  41129
    address  32pX2omWPgxm3A4aX89ZCkdTShi9g4oyZL
  • 03879ae72861f88a17230b616c0c2baba13bb66bb48e455c323bfa0be6a215aa:1
  • value  2898
    address  1FLt7QdSbzWcS6deu36LCBgSie3zE1oUWt